Jong Man Kim is a scholar working on Biomaterials, Organic Chemistry and Materials Chemistry. According to data from OpenAlex, Jong Man Kim has authored 29 papers receiving a total of 375 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Biomaterials, 9 papers in Organic Chemistry and 8 papers in Materials Chemistry. Recurrent topics in Jong Man Kim's work include Polydiacetylene-based materials and applications (6 papers), Supramolecular Self-Assembly in Materials (5 papers) and Advanced Photocatalysis Techniques (5 papers). Jong Man Kim is often cited by papers focused on Polydiacetylene-based materials and applications (6 papers), Supramolecular Self-Assembly in Materials (5 papers) and Advanced Photocatalysis Techniques (5 papers). Jong Man Kim collaborates with scholars based in South Korea, United Kingdom and Switzerland. Jong Man Kim's co-authors include Soo Hyung Kim, Ji Hoon Kim, Hans I. Bjelkhagen, Jong Min Kim, Dong Keun Han, Dongyun Lee, Ji‐Young Ahn, Wen Chen, Patrick S. Mariano and Sun Il Kim and has published in prestigious journals such as Journal of the American Chemical Society, Molecular and Cellular Biology and Journal of Materials Chemistry A.
